Output 43d656a59ca5d8910c15f41255eb7e8ef27ba3956019c6b9d07a6368823c9527:0

value
38676843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55db50e0184915956ea7b29551a76bae6a0c7a2e OP_EQUAL
address
39Wz6Bms2MK7pWNBwrdYPuhasmP3M9nUde
transaction
43d656a59ca5d8910c15f41255eb7e8ef27ba3956019c6b9d07a6368823c9527
spent
true